Math Problem Statement

Is y=9x+15

Solution

Yes, the equation y=9x+15y = 9x + 15 is a linear equation. It represents a straight line when graphed on the coordinate plane. In this equation:

  • yy is the dependent variable.
  • xx is the independent variable.
  • The number 9 is the slope of the line, meaning for every 1 unit increase in xx, yy increases by 9 units.
  • The number 15 is the y-intercept, meaning the line crosses the y-axis at y=15y = 15.
